This is the Mariani Fruit Packing Company Water Tower in San Jose. The Fruit Packing Plant has long since been torn down, and in its place is a huge housing complex called, what else, Mariana Square Townhomes.
I hit a double jackpot with this next sketch: two signs, both for now-defunct institutions: the faded sign is for an Italian restaurant called Guido’s. Instead of taking it down , the next restaurant that came up on it’s site just built a super-bright, overpoweringly yellow and red sign next to it and left it up. And the bright yellow one? The restaurant? Zorba the Greek. Serving Greek, Armenian, Italian and Continental cuisine.
